...Bill Colovos, Chidester's attorney, said his client has no record and is retired, living a “peaceful life.”
“In 60 years on this earth, she’s never had any traffic involvement, she’s never had any law enforcement involvement,” Colovos said. “It’s horrible what happened, absolutely horrible …, but some things we don’t have control over.”
He said Chidester drives “like a little old lady” and has a history since November of having epileptic-type seizures in her legs that result in paralysis. She was treated for it that day, he said...
